PROTONATION AND METHYLATION REACTIONS OF 2-PYRIDYL-PALLADIUM(II) AND -PLATINUM(II) COMPLEXES
Crociani, Bruno,Bianca, Francesca Di,Giovenco, Amalia,Scrivanti, Alberto
, p. 393 - 412 (2007/10/02)
The reactions of strong acids HX and HClO4 with the 2-pyridyl complexes 2, N)(PPh3)>2(X = Cl, Br), trans-2)(PEt3)2> and 2)(dppe)> yield the N-protonated derivatives cis-2)(PPh3)>, trans-2)(PEt3)2>ClO4 and 2)(dpee)>ClO4, respectively.The terminal 2-pyridyl group of trans-2)(PEt3)2> and 2)(dppe)> also reacts with Me2SO4/NaClO4 to give trans-2>(PEt3)2>ClO4 and 2>(dppe)>ClO4.Analogues N-protonation or N-methylation reactions occur with trans-2)(L)2>(L = PEt3, PPh3).The complexes trans-2)(PMe2Ph)2>ClO4(M = Pd, X = Cl and Br; M = Pt, X = Br) exhibit restricted rotation of the protonated 2-pyridyl group around the M-C bond.This and other chemical results and spectral data, such as the 13C NMR data of the PEt3 derivatives, are interpreted in terms of a significant contribution of a carbenelike limiting structure to the electronic configuration of this new type of ligand.
